Bicester tackle shop owner Joe Taylor has just returned from another one of his international fishing trips, this time spending six weeks in Surinam, South America, fishing the Coppername River.
He travelled over with six other anglers, targeting Lau Lau catfish (as pictured), which can be massive, so tackle has to be tough and everyone on the trip used four-piece travel rods, 100kg braid, 300lb swivels and Kryston Kraken hooklengths tied to a 10.0 catfish pro hook.
Some good fish were caught and Taylor’s best weighed a huge 164lb.
This was his last trip to Surinam, but Guyana is next in February.
